Jungle Theatre Company’s African Folktales Festival is an annual event which has been running for 4 consecutive years. Last year’s festival brought close to 3 000 learners, educators, parents and caregivers to the theatre.

Jungle’s shows are based on African Folktales and carry messages pertaining to social, environmental, and cultural themes. The shows relate to the CAPS curriculum (Language, Social Sciences, Natural science & technology, Life Skills, and Performing Arts) and supporting resource materials are provided to the educators for classroom learning.
Shows are generally between 30-45 minutes in duration and are suitable for primary school learners, grades 1 to 7. Shows are accompanied by post-show interactive workshops (30 minutes) where learners get to act out some of the characters of the show and learn the songs and movements.
